Job Description
We are seeking a Grant Writer to join our development team. This role is responsible for researching, writing, and submitting grant proposals to secure funding from foundations, corporations, and religious congregations. This role works closely with the Executive Director and the Development Director to develop compelling proposals that align with the organization’s mission and strategic goals.
You could be our next Grant Writer if you have:
- 2+ years of grant writing experience (nonprofit experience preferred)
- Demonstrated success securing grants from foundations, corporations, or other entities
- Exceptional research, writing, editing, and proofreading skills
- Experience developing program budgets in collaboration with development and finance staff
- Experience with nonprofit CRM systems such as Blackbaud, Raiser’s Edge, or Salesforce
What you'll be doing:
- Research and identify new grant opportunities from private foundations, corporations, and religious congregations
- Write, edit, and submit high-quality grant proposals, letters of inquiry (LOIs), and concept papers
- Develop clear, persuasive narratives that communicate the organization’s mission, programs, impact, and funding needs
- Collaborate with program and finance staff to gather data, budgets, and supporting documentation
- Manage a grant calendar to track deadlines, submissions, and reporting requirements
- Prepare interim and final grant reports to funders
- Maintain accurate records of submissions, awards, and communications in donor databases
